This image depicts an outdoor motorcycle repair scene in Okura, Nigeria, under a rudimentary thatched shelter supported by wooden poles. Three males are present, engaged with mechanical components on a dry, reddish-brown dirt ground. In the foreground, an adult male, likely a mechanic, sits on two stacked dark tires topped with a wooden plank. He wears a grey and red-striped polo shirt and dark trousers, with grease visible on his hands. Directly in front of him are disassembled motorcycle engine parts, including a cylinder head and crankcase, resting on a red plastic crate and the ground. To his right, a young male child, estimated 7-10 years old, kneels with his back partially to the camera, wearing a dark, dirt-stained shirt and interacting with the engine components. Behind the seated adult, a taller young male, approximately 12-16 years old, stands, wearing a dark top, with his right hand resting on one of the support poles. Various tools, including wrenches and smaller metallic parts, are scattered in a red plastic tray and directly on the ground. An open brown cardboard box, labeled "JEZCO OIL ROSY SPECIAL," sits in the immediate foreground, containing additional mechanical parts. A portion of a motorcycle frame and front wheel is visible on the far left. The background reveals sparse vegetation, mature trees, and several residential structures, including simple mud-walled buildings with thatched roofs and a lighter-colored building with windows, indicating a rural or semi-urban environment under clear daylight conditions.
